Re: script for on-disk configuration file backup



On Fri, May 11, 2001 at 09:01:02AM +0200, Tollef Fog Heen wrote:

> * Matt Zimmerman 
> 
> | IMO, setserial should be changed to use /var/backups, since that is the
> | FHS-blessed place for such things, and it tends to have more space available
> | than /etc.
> 
> ? It is?
> 
> [...]
>        Several directories are `reserved' in the sense that they should not be
>        used arbitrarily by some new application, since they would conflict with
>        historical and/or local practice.  They are:
> 
>            /var/backups

Looks like I should have done more than check whether FHS mentions this
directory.  Debian's use of it certainly falls within the historical use of
this directory.

> Asking because I'm adopting cfengine, and it includes /var/backups and
> lintian flags that as an error.

What does it use it for, out of curiosity?  I thought cfengine made all its
backups to the repository (usually /var/spool/cfengine).
